Output a50b4fbe4ed167944ceecf04dfe97a9682744182685212a2c68421edb075513d:9

value
5000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f18366d73b22cc34c4db564e3b5f77e6897b1d OP_EQUAL
address
3MCFB3LQ8rvS1WCM5DDmadw1rXGnQhNH4k
transaction
a50b4fbe4ed167944ceecf04dfe97a9682744182685212a2c68421edb075513d
confirmations
384227
spent
true